Ticket VRAM-412: The Skylark GPU profiler is under-reporting pool allocations on our Tormund cards — looks like it misses anything routed through the async allocator. Welcome aboard, by the way! Good first task: add a hook in the allocator shim and compare totals against the driver counters. Repro steps are in the wiki. The failing nightly run is identified by the token below.

pipeline stamp: htk9_608b8770b

Dear team assistants,

Please be advised that Halloway Building Services has issued a recall on the Sentriq-brand door sensors fitted to meeting rooms on levels 2 and 4. Engineers will replace affected units this Thursday between 07:00 and 12:00. During this window, the rooms will not respond to badge taps. Please inform your teams that manual entry will require the temporary code below.

turnstile pass: bdg-WFOTQ-91006

Subject: Your cage visit on Wednesday

Hi folks,

Quick note ahead of your visit to the Pellbrook data centre. Come to the loading-bay entrance rather than main reception — it's faster and you can park the van right there. Bring photo ID and your tools list; anything not on the list stays in the vehicle. Someone from our ops team will walk you through the man-trap, but you'll need to badge into cage row C yourselves. For the cage row door, use the code below.

Cheers,
Front Desk, Pellbrook Site

badge for fafof-yajef: bdg-JTFOG-95442

Subject: BranchReaper cut-over complete

Hi — summarizing Tuesday's cut-over of BranchReaper, our stale-branch cleanup bot, from the old Hollowgate runner to the new fleet. Migration went cleanly: dry-run output matched on both sides, and the first live sweep deleted 214 branches with zero complaints. One caveat: the retention window was deliberately widened during transition and must be tightened next sprint. For your records, the fleet now runs with the following configuration.

config for bahop-baduf:
[kasion]
team = lamath
access_code = ac_d807e5
host = kasion.paliqcloud.corp
port = 4000
owner = julix.tamvan
peer = frair.qorvelsoft.local